内容简介

《深入理解分布式事务》的广度与深度兼备、理论与实战兼顾的分布式事务专著,它从基础知识、解决方案、原理分析、源码实现、工程实战5个维度对分布式事务做了全面、细致的讲解,试图解决你在实践中遇到的所有关于分布式事务的问题。

两位作者都是分布式事务领域的资深架构专家,是Apache ShenYu(incubating)网关创始人、Hmily、RainCat、Myth等分布式事务框架的创始人。《深入理解分布式事务》因为内容扎实,所以得到了来自京东、阿里、腾讯、蚂蚁金服、滴滴、饿了么、58集团、IBM等互联网大厂及Apache软件基金会的近20位专家的高度评价。

基础知识维度:首先全面介绍了事务和分布式事务的概念和基础知识,然后详细讲解了MySQL事务和Spring事务的实现原理;

解决方案维度:详细介绍了分布式事务的各种解决方案,包括强一致性分布式事务解决方案和Z终一致性分布式事务解决方案;

原理分析维度:详细讲解了分布式事务的原理,包括XA强一致性分布式事务、TCC分布式事务、可靠消息Z终一致性分布式事务和Z大努力通知型分布式事务的原理。

源码实现维度:深入分析了Atomikos,Narayana框架实现XA强一致性分布式事务解决方案的源码,以及Dromara开源社区的Hmily分布式事务框架实现TCC分布式事务的源码;

工程实践维度:通过多个在生产环境中经历了高并发、大流量考验的综合案例,讲解了XA强一致性分布式事务、TCC分布式事务、可靠消息Z终一致性分布式事务和Z大努力通知型分布式事务的工程实践方法。

全书配有大量流程图和原理图,便于读者阅读理解;精选了大量来自生产环境的完整案例及其代码,便于读者动手实践。阅读《深入理解分布式事务》,你将体验到事半功倍的效果。


肖宇

分布式事务架构专家,Apache ShenYu(incubating)网关创始人,Dromara开源组织创始人,Hmily、RainCat、Myth等分布式事务框架的作者。Apache ShardingSphere Committer。

热爱开源,追求优雅代码。有丰富的微服务架构经验,尤其擅长微服务技术栈中的分布式事务、微服务架构,分布式数据库、API网关等解决方案。

冰河

互联网高级技术专家、MySQL技术专家、分布式事务架构专家。

多年来,一直致力于分布式系统架构、微服务、分布式数据库、分布式事务与大数据技术的研究,在高并发、高可用、高可扩展性、高可维护性和大数据等领域拥有丰富的架构经验。

可视化多数据源数据异构中间件mykit-data作者;《海量数据处理与大数据技术实战》和《MySQL技术大全:开发、优化与运维实战》作者;“冰河技术”微...

下载地址

豆瓣评论

  • 劳力士之王
    这本书比较适合有一定架构基础的java后台人员,示例讲解分布式中的遇到的常见问题2021-11-25
  • 深寒丶
    从事务基础概念,讲到mysql、spring事务原理,娓娓道来,非常细致。对我们不了解分布式事务的开发者来说,有这一本书就足以攻克分布式事务原理。另外,作者还是开源分布式事务框架hmily的作者,结合框架本身源码去学习,就更棒啦~ 看完争取成为commiter~2021-11-04
  • 罗斯福的钉子
    今天收到了来自猫大人(肖宇)和冰河的书,首先第一感觉就是书的纸张质量很好,以前也买过关于技术类的书籍,但是都没有这本书的纸张的质量,使用双色和纸。对于mysql也算是有个深入的了解。目前公司使用的技术栈也是spring cloud,spring boot整合mybaits plus,也会用到一些分布式事务,实际项目开发中再使用分布式事务的时候,也遇到不用的问题。有些问题虽然通过大量的百度和知乎技术文章查阅已经解决了,但是对其的实现原理和源码都无法深刻的了解。冰河老师的这本书我觉得蛮不错的,它里面不仅讲原理和实战。从浅到深,一层一层的进来,有一定的工作经验的技术人员一定能看懂,我看完感觉还不错,讲的也通俗易懂,里面的细节写的蛮好的,有大量的流程图讲解,让读者一目了然。2021-11-04

猜你喜欢

大家都喜欢